Review Covergirl Eye Enhancers 4 Kit Shadows

Hola, chicas :)! How are you today? Aaa, before we know it, it is Saturday already. Today i come up with my "lost but recently found" covergirl eye enhancers 4 kit shadows. This eyeshadows were my favorite last year, but because many rivals are coming in my beauty stash, this kit has forgotten.

I found this in a poor condition, applicator gone, and one of the shadow has break into pieces. So sorry >.< dear shadows..


About covergirl eye enhancers

It is a kit contains matte, sparkle and shimmery shadows. That has been designed for a kit "to go" from day to night look. 

Packaging and Texture

Eventhough it is packaged in plastic container, i find the container is pretty sturdy. I don`t know how many time i have drop this eyeshadow already, regarding how clumsy i am. But still the container is great, and still click and open well. Too bad that the packaging is not cute like Korean brands or colorful like Benefit. But, well, yeah, the container has served its function well and Covergirl always has this modern - minimalistic packaging concept. Hmm, talking about texture, it is a little bit powdery and chalky.



Longevity, Application, Pigmentation

It stays put around three hours without eye primers and longer if you put one. Application is easy because this eyeshadows is blendable. But, in terms of pigmentation. Blah! I have to swap many times in order to make the color shows. The colors are very sheer. Hmm, maybe it will be great for school, where you can`t wear strong colors shadow.


Overall

+ Sturdy packaging
+ Blendable
- A little bit chalky and powdery
- Bad pigmentation

Rating 3/5

Review: Nature Republic Vanilla Sky Foundation and FOTD

Last April, my friend Putri went to South Korea for a seminar purposes. She kindly brought back for me some make up and skincare, and this was one of `em. Nature Republic is a Korean make up brand that emphasize on natural ingredients. Not just a mouthful, this foundation really does contain polynesia lagoon water and SPF 25 PA++. Hmm, sounds good to me ^.^






Okay, let`s get down to the product review, shall we?
Packaging


Comes in a blue plastic tube with flower print, this foundation looks a little bit "standard". Not really cute, but not bad either. I really like the idea using plastic, because it will be travel friendly. Tube packaging is also hygienic.

 Swatch, Texture and Smell
It has creamy texture, a little bit thick so it is hard to blend. For me, i find it better to use make up sponge rather than paddle-like foundation brush. The brush only resulting in streaky finish. It has such a strong vanilla smell that wont go away for 15 minutes. The smell is fine for me, because my skin is not sensitive towards fragrance.


Spread - spread-.. Looks really white, isn't it?

Blend more with my fingers


Coverage, Oil control, Pigmentation and Longevity

Semi matte finish and the coverage is sheer to medium. For a really bad acne scar, concealer is a must. At first, the foundation didn`t blend well and causing a white cast, but after a while it settled well. On me, this foundie doesn`t oxidise, stay bright till i remove it. Pigmentation is good, a little goes along the way and brightens up the entire face. It stays put for 5 - 6 hours, and i do need to blot sometimes. So, i would say that the oil control is so - so.

REVIEW: Sariayu Shimmering Powder Bena


Glowing complexion and perfect contouring are two korean make up highlights. But little i know that this kind of look can be achieved through a local brand too. I used to think that local brand means "heavy" make up and colorful eyeshadows, whereas korean brand offers subtler color and natural make up.

This shimmering powder that i am going to review today is a great product from Sariayu. I mainly love this because it is an ALL KILL product. It contains four colors that can be used separately.
WHITE : Sparkly and glittery color. I use this for the tear duct, cupid bow, and sometimes i use this on top of a lipstick so it looks very shimmery

BROWN: Many people use this as bronzing color, but personally i think that it is hard to pick with bronzing brush. Instead i use this for eyeshadows. Perfect for everyday.
PINK: Beautiful subtle pink that is great for blush on.
Creme: This is the greatest part, i use this mainly to highlight my nose bridge, and if i blend this color with the others, i can use it as a highlight for my cheek bones. 



The packaging is sleek and and flower pattern just make it perfect. It also comes with brush and plastic pouch. But i lost them somewhere in my room :(. The brush was soft though. Very nice.


The texture can be a little bit powdery when i use it too much. But as long as i use it sparingly. It really flatters my face. The shimmer is also subtle, it accentuates my face with healthy glow without making it like a disco ball. I also have a similar product name PAC Shimmering powder, compares to that, this product provides more down to earth glow. PAC Shimmering powder is perfect for party look, whereas Sariayu shimmering powder is more into everyday look.




The glow last all day. I ussually apply this for my school make up and  my face still glowy after  4 -5 hours. For me,  i think it is a worthy products to buy. I would recommend this for:
1. Korean make up lover
2. Someone who loves to have dewy - glowy look
3. Someone who is looking for affordable but good shimmering powder

Coastal scents 88 Original Pallete Review

Tons of colors to play with, cheap price and good quality eyeshadows.



Those are three things that describe this pallete the most. I bought this for around 250.000 at Make up Brush FB. Since then, this has been my toy, and my best friend to do a little experiment on make up. When i first received the package, the silver pan falls off, i have to stick it with a double tape. It comes with a little mirror and two applicators. The mirror is so small, quite disappointing, >.< because i like bigger mirror better. The applicators are useless too, it is stiff and hurt my eyes when i use it. They don`t have enough sponge to deliver a good and comfortable application. After several times using these applicators, I throw it away and change them with a better ones.


Hmm, it is just the start and i have talked so many minus points about this pallete >.< (MY BAD!). It doesn`t mean that this pallete is not good tho. It is great, really....

Now, look at the pan! It contains 88 eyeshadows with matte and shimmery range. Very pretty! Most of them are pigmented. You can see the swatches. I swatch them without any primers, and the colors kick so well. Vibrant! But some colors like beige and pale colors are not that pigmented. I may need to apply it over and over again.

Just a little tip, this eyeshadow is easy to fall out. So, don`t forget to tap the excess before applying, or you can put a lot of loose powder below your eyes to catch the fall out. Inspite this down part, the application is quite easy. Blendable and the texture is good. It glides easily on my eyelids. It stays for 4 -5 hours after that it is going to fade. For a monolid like me, the eyeshadows would likely to crease, so eyeprimer is a must.

NYX Diamond Sparkle Lipstick in Sparkling Apricot Review


 NYX are famous of their lipstick. NYX round lipstick and NYX black label are every beauty lovers must - have. Many good reviews are written and rave emerges in every blog. So here it is, another lipstick line from NYX called Diamond Sparkle Lipstick.

Their claim (www.nyxcosmetics.com):

A decadent and divine lipstick infused with shimmer. The superlative blend of moisturizing, long-lasting and sparkly ingredients is unmatched. Diamond Sparkle Lipstick has a cult following among our fans. Available in 22 knockout shades.
INGREDIENTS: Beeswax, Copernicia Cerifera (Carnauba) Wax, Euphorbia Cerifera (Candelilla) Wax, Ceresin, Polyethylene, Octyldodeanol, Pentaerythrityl Tetraisostearate, Bis-Digylcery Polyacyladipade-2, Diisostearyl Malate, and B.H.A. MAY CONTAIN: Mica (CI 77019), Titanium, Dioxide ( CI 77891), Iron Oxide Red (CI 77491) Iron Oxide Yellow (CI 77492), Iron Oxide Black (CI 77499), D&C Red No.6 (CI 15850) D&C Red No.7 (CI 15850), FD&C Blue No.1 Al Lake (CI 42090), or FD&C Yellow No.5 Al Lake (CI 19140).



I bought this from My lovelysister preloved sale. It is still in a good condition and i am satisfied with the service. As expected as a professional make up seller, Aini`s ( the blog owner) responses were fast and kind.

Aight, lets scrutinize our new product bit by bit.....


PACKAGING

Packaged in black plastic, there is nothing special in the packaging. But somehow it delivers the classy feeling and simplicity. The cap is tight. I also love the idea how they are using transparent plastic in the bottom, therefore i could see clearly the color inside without opening the lid.

PIGMENTATION, LONGEVITY, APPLICATION and TEXTURE

PIGMENTED! Just one swap and my lips are shimmery and very apricot - like. The texture are creamy, it glides well on my lips. Though it is creamy, upon usage my lips feel a little bit dry. It stays for around three hours, after that whats left on my lips are cute shimmers and hint of apricot. Even when it fades, it still left away a cute shimmer.

OVERALL

SHIMMERY? SPARKLY? Totally true. I can see an apparent shimmer in one swap. My lips look fuller too because shimmer catches the light and give illusion of a fuller lips. However, in my taste, this lipstick is too much for everyday use, too "bling - bling". But for party? Definitely YES. I would recommend this lipstick for shimmer lovers.

REVIEW: E.L.F Studio Stippling Brush

Hi, beauties :). I want to share about E.L.F Stippling Brush. If you wonder what stippling brush is, it is actually a brush for applying face product, wet or dry. For complete information, here is the description from ELF website

This new antibacterial, synthetic haired Taklon brush is softer and more ansorbent and can be used with wet or dry products. Be a professional makeup artist and create a flawless look with this e.l.f. Studio brush!

The layered bristles create a soft airbrushed look that's perfect for applying foundation or adding colour definition to cheekbones or highlighting with soft layers. Use this brush with any liquid or powder face product such as foundation, blush or bronzer to build your coverage from sheer to heavy.


Personally, i use this brush for applying my NYX cream blushes. It works well. My blushes are in rose petal and glow, it is very pigmented. So, when i apply it with my hands, it turns out to be too much. The best way to apply it is with this stipple brush. It blends the product to a smooth finish.


Sometimes, i use it for powder blush and highlighter. Works like charm also. This brush picked up the product evenly, so it would end up looking natural on my face.


But somehow, i feel like i can`t use this to apply liquid foundation or BB cream. It waste so much product, takes more time to apply, and also the bb cream looks streaky and uneven. I wonder if the problem is my lacking skill because many other bloggers said it works well to apply liquid foundation and BB cream too. Do you have this brush? If you have tips to apply foundation/ bb cream with this brush, please share it with me too ^^..






I find the handle is very sleek and ergonomic. It is just well fit to my hands. Not too big, not too small





The brush itself is not very dense. It is made of taklon ( idk what it is, maybe something synthetic >.<). Good thing about taklon is it doesn`t shed, washed easily, and have high flexibility. I washed this nearly every other day, but then the bristles never shed once. The bristle is easily stained tho. But overall, this is a very recommended brush. It is affordable, yet works like a charm


Price: around 60.000 rupiahs/ 9 SGD
